1 Then Ionah prayed vnto the Lord his God out of the fishes belly,
And Jonas prayed to the Lord his God out of the belly of the whale,
2 And said, I cryed in mine affliction vnto the Lord, and he heard me: out of the bellie of hell cryed I, and thou heardest my voyce. (Sheol h7585)
and said, I cried in my affliction to the Lord my God, and he listened to me, [even] to my cry out of the belly of hell: you heard my voice. (Sheol h7585)
3 For thou haddest cast me into the bottome in the middes of the sea, and the floods compassed me about: all thy surges, and all thy waues passed ouer me.
You did cast me into the depths of the heart of the sea, and the floods compassed me: all your billows and your waves have passed upon me.
4 Then I saide, I am cast away out of thy sight: yet will I looke againe towarde thine holy Temple.
And I said, I am cast out of your presence: shall I indeed look again toward your holy temple?
5 The waters compassed me about vnto the soule: the depth closed me rounde about, and the weedes were wrapt about mine head.
Water was poured around me to the soul: the lowest deep compassed me, my head went down
6 I went downe to the bottome of the moutaines: the earth with her barres was about me for euer, yet hast thou brought vp my life from the pit, O Lord my God.
to the clefts of the mountains; I went down into the earth, whose bars are the everlasting barriers: yet, O Lord my God, let my ruined life be restored.
7 When my soule fainted within me, I remembred the Lord: and my prayer came vnto thee, into thine holy Temple.
When my soul was failing me, I remembered the Lord; and may my prayer come to you into your holy temple.
8 They that waite vpon lying vanities, forsake their owne mercie.
They that observe vanities and lies have forsaken their own mercy.
9 But I will sacrifice vnto thee with the voice of thankesgiuing, and will pay that that I haue vowed: saluation is of the Lord.
But I will sacrifice to you with the voice of praise and thanksgiving: all that I have vowed I will pay to you, the Lord of [my] salvation.
10 And the Lord spake vnto the fish, and it cast out Ionah vpon the dry lande.
And the whale was commanded by the Lord, and it cast up Jonas on the dry [land].
